Summary

Results for the RV Industry Association’s November 2025 survey of manufacturers found that total RV shipments ended the month with 21,424 units, a (-9.1%) growth rate compared to the 23,573 units shipped in November 2024. To date, RV shipments are up 2.7% with 318,901 units.

“RV shipments for the year continue to slightly outpace 2025 which aligns with the latest forecast from ITR Economics showing an expected 2.8% increase this year," said RV Industry Association President & CEO Craig Kirby. “As we look ahead to 2026, our manufacturers are prepared to meet the continued demand with innovative and affordable products that allow families to create lifelong memories in the great outdoors.”

Towable RVs, led by conventional travel trailers, ended the month down (-8.5%) from last November with 18,999 shipments. Motorhomes finished the month down (-13.5%) compared to the same month last year with 2,425 units.

Park Model RVs finished November up 12.1% compared to the same month last year, with 353 wholesale shipments.

Type November 2024 November 2025 YOY Last Year YTD 2024 YTD 2025 YOY To Date
Towables Towables
Travel Trailer (All) 16,698 13,944 -16.5% 221,212 217,379 -1.7%
Fifth Wheel 3,505 4,410 25.8% 50,092 60,859 21.5%
Folding Camping Trailers 287 333 16.0% 3,657 3,608 -1.3%
Truck Campers 281 312 11.0% 3,067 3,843 25.3%
Motor Homes Motorhomes
Conventional (Type A) 501 532 6.2% 6,230 6,442 3.4%
Van Campers (Type B) 749 345 -53.9% 7,821 7,315 -6.5%
Mini (Type C) 1,552 1,548 -0.3% 18,501 19,455 5.2%
Total RV Shipments 23,573 21,424 -9.1% 310,580 318,901 2.7%
